Direct Answer (TL;DR)
Brilo AI integrations connect the Brilo AI voice agent to your business systems through pre-built connectors, APIs, and webhooks. Brilo AI does not publish a public list confirming out-of-the-box connectors for Opera or SevenRooms; those specific integrations depend on whether Opera or SevenRooms expose APIs Brilo AI can use or whether a customer provides a middleware layer. In practice, Brilo AI can be configured to work with reservation, property-management, or POS platforms when the partner API or a webhook-based workflow is available, and Brilo AI’s team can evaluate feasibility during implementation. For a definitive answer, provide the vendor API documentation or request a discovery call.
Is Brilo AI already connected to Opera? — Not publicly documented; Brilo AI can evaluate Opera’s API to confirm integration possibilities.
Can Brilo AI work with SevenRooms for reservations? — When SevenRooms exposes the necessary API/webhook, Brilo AI can be configured to read availability and create or modify bookings.
How do I know if a direct connector exists? — Contact Brilo AI with the vendor API docs or request a discovery call so the integration team can confirm.
Why This Question Comes Up (problem context)
Hospitality and hospitality-adjacent buyers frequently use Opera and SevenRooms for property management and reservations. Buyers ask whether Brilo AI integrates with these platforms because reservation accuracy, guest context, and real-time availability directly affect guest experience and regulatory reporting. For enterprise buyers in healthcare or financial services, the same question appears when teams need to integrate Brilo AI with scheduling or CRM systems to preserve audit trails and caller context.
How It Works (High-Level)
Brilo AI integrations let the Brilo AI voice agent exchange data with external systems using secure API calls, webhook callbacks, and connector-based syncs. During a call, the Brilo AI voice agent can query your system for context (for example, a reservation or account status), update records, or push events to your CRM or scheduling system. In Brilo AI, an integration is a configured connection between the Brilo AI voice agent and an external system that supports data read/write through API, webhook, or a pre-built connector. For general examples of how Brilo AI connects to business systems and order flows, see the Brilo AI integration overview: Brilo AI integration overview — AI Voice Order.
Technical terms included here: API, webhook, connector, CRM, scheduling, routing rule.
Guardrails & Boundaries
Brilo AI enforces safety and operational boundaries on integrations to avoid unauthorized data writes and to preserve caller privacy. In Brilo AI, a routing rule is a configured policy that decides when the voice agent calls an external API, escalates to a human, or records a transaction. Brilo AI will not attempt an integration if authentication credentials are missing, if the target API does not support required operations, or if data-use rules conflict with your compliance requirements. Brilo AI also supports rate limiting and retry logic to protect downstream systems from overload; these behaviors are defined during integration setup and tested in staging. If you need Brilo AI to follow specific answer-quality or data-retention policies, include them in the integration requirements so Brilo AI can implement appropriate guardrails.
Applied Examples
Healthcare example
A hospital call center wants Brilo AI to check appointment availability and confirm patient contact details during intake calls. When the hospital’s scheduling system exposes an API or webhook, Brilo AI can query appointment slots and submit a tentative booking; for sensitive data, the Brilo AI voice agent is configured to avoid collecting protected health information beyond what’s necessary and to hand off when policy requires human review.
Banking / Insurance example
An insurance contact center needs the Brilo AI voice agent to pull policy status and submit a claim intake. If the insurer’s policy system offers an API, Brilo AI can retrieve policy context and log the call outcome in your CRM. The Brilo AI workflow is configured to escalate to a claims adjuster if claim details exceed automated handling thresholds.
(These examples describe typical Brilo AI workflows; specific integration behavior depends on the external vendor API and your compliance constraints.)
Human Handoff & Escalation
Brilo AI voice agent call flows can be configured to escalate to a human agent or queue when an integration returns an error, when the caller requests a human, or when validation rules trigger an escalation. Typical handoff behaviors include transferring the call to a live agent with a contextual payload (for example, reservation ID and last API response) or creating a ticket and scheduling a callback. In Brilo AI, a webhook is a configured callback URL where Brilo AI can push events (like “booking_created” or “claim_started”) so your human agents or downstream systems receive real-time context at handoff.
Setup Requirements
Provide API documentation for the target system (Opera or SevenRooms) including available endpoints, authentication method, and rate limits.
Share developer credentials or a secure test account so Brilo AI can validate authentication and perform end-to-end tests.
Define the data model and events you want Brilo AI to read or write (for example: reservation lookup, reservation create, availability query).
Configure a secure webhook endpoint (or allow Brilo AI to host a connector) so Brilo AI can push events and receive callbacks.
Approve the routing rules and escalation thresholds that tell Brilo AI when to call the API versus when to hand off to a human.
Validate integration in a staging environment and confirm logging, error handling, and data-retention rules.
Sign off on production enablement once end-to-end tests pass.
For implementation patterns and a scheduling integration example, review Brilo AI’s scheduling integration details: Integrate AI Phone & Voice Agents to Cal.com with Brilo. For broader integration patterns and how Brilo AI connects to business systems, see the Brilo AI integration overview: Brilo AI integration overview — AI Voice Order.
Business Outcomes
When Brilo AI integrations are configured correctly, organizations typically achieve more consistent caller routing, improved first-call resolution for routine requests, and cleaner audit trails because the Brilo AI voice agent can log structured events into your backend systems. For hospitality and healthcare buyers, accurate integration with reservation or scheduling systems reduces double bookings and manual lookup time. For insurers and banks, reliable integration improves case triage and ensures relevant account or policy context is available before a human agent joins the call.
FAQs
Does Brilo AI have a pre-built connector for Opera or SevenRooms?
Brilo AI does not publish a public catalog that guarantees pre-built connectors for Opera or SevenRooms. Integration feasibility depends on the vendor APIs and your implementation requirements. Provide the vendor API docs and Brilo AI will evaluate connector options or a webhook-based approach.
How long does it take to integrate a reservation system with Brilo AI?
Integration timelines vary with API complexity, authentication, and required data mappings. Small, well-documented APIs can be validated in days; more complex systems with custom authentication or strict compliance requirements typically need longer due-diligence and testing.
Will Brilo AI store guest or patient data from these integrations?
Brilo AI can log events or structured data into your systems per the agreed data-retention and logging policy. During setup, you and Brilo AI will define what is stored, how long it is retained, and which fields are redacted to meet your privacy requirements.
What happens if the reservation system is down during a Brilo AI call?
Brilo AI can be configured with fallback behaviors: retry logic, cached read-only context, or immediate handoff to a human agent. Your preferred fallback is set in the routing rules during integration configuration.
Can Brilo AI update bookings or only read availability?
Brilo AI can perform read and write operations if the external API supports those actions and proper authentication/authorization is provided. Define permitted operations (read vs write) during setup.
Next Step
Request a Brilo AI integration discovery call so the integration team can validate Opera or SevenRooms API compatibility and provide a feasibility estimate.
Review practical integration patterns and scheduling examples in Brilo AI’s implementation guides: Integrate AI Phone & Voice Agents to Cal.com with Brilo.
Learn how Brilo AI applies to healthcare and insurance workflows to shape your integration requirements: Voice AI receptionists in healthcare — Brilo AI and How AI voice agents are transforming customer support for insurance agencies — Brilo AI.